CHEF MADDIE DUDEK

Originally from Northampton, Massachusetts, Chef Maddie Dudek’s passion for food began in her childhood garden, where she learned the importance of fresh, seasonal ingredients. After graduating from the International Culinary Center in SoHo, she made her mark at the renowned Gramercy Tavern (1 Michelin star), rising quickly from intern to supervisor.

Chef Maddie later expanded her expertise into the world of professional food styling, where she refined her ability to elevate every dish, not just in flavor, but in visual artistry. This experience sharpened her attention to detail and deepened her understanding of ingredient integrity.

Now a private chef for high-profile clients, Chef Maddie draws inspiration from her New England and Midwest roots, crafting hyper-seasonal Americana dishes with a nod to classical French techniques. Her culinary style is best described as "High-Low"—a fusion of elevated ingredients and flavors that evoke the comfort and nostalgia of home-cooked meals.
